International Railway Business Forum “Strategic Partnership 1520: Central Europe”

Director of the North-Western Basin Branch Sergei Pylin took part in a session of the International Railway Business Forum “Strategic Partnership 1520: Central Europe” that had been held in Vienna (Austria) on February 20-22, 2018.

A discussion focused on the development of container transit shipments between China and Europe was held within the framework of the forum.

Official representatives of JSC “The United Transport Logistic Company” acting through the company’s CEO Alexei Grom, Kaliningrad Railways – the branch of JSC “Russian Railways” acting through the branch’s head Viktor Golomolzin, the FSUE “Rosmorport” North-Western Basin Branch acting through the Branch’s Director Sergei Pylin and LLC “Baltic Stevedoring Company” acting through the company’s Director-General Sultan Batov signed a memorandum on cooperation in organizing container shipments between China and Europe via the ports of Kaliningrad region.

Under the memorandum, the parties agreed to develop a joint roadmap on technological and commercial aspects of cooperation during the implementation of a project aimed at organizing multi-modal container shipments to Europe from China by railway with the gauge track of 1520 mm. The track will start at Dostyk (Kazakstan) railway station on the Russian-Kazakh state border and Altynkol (Kazakhstan) railway station on the Chinese-Kazakh state border and go to the railway ferry terminal in the seaport of Kaliningrad where cargoes will be loaded on vessels and delivered to German seaports.
